Delivering education to RNs across the Waikato – a new insight into reaching health professional communities for ongoing clinical education

Introduction udBuilding on the increased use of video communication technology (VCT) in health care, this paper looks at the response and efficacy of using VCT across a region to cross continuum groups of nurses. udUse of technology and/or information udThe advantages of VCT for education has been recognised as a highly flexible instrument to reach students across a variety of locations, while being adaptive enough to address a wide range of learning modes. There is considerable potential for reducing equity issues by ensuring access to education, consistency of care provision, and increased knowledge and understanding between care and social support providersudImplementation/Processes udThe Nursing and Midwifery Professional Development Unit (PDU) at the Waikato District Health Board (WDHB) delivered a 2-day workshop via VCT in August 2016 for registered nurses (RNs) working across the Waikato region. In collaboration with the Waikato Institute of Technology (WINTEC) nursing department the expectations from the participating nurses and their responses after the workshop were collected and evaluated. udThe main broadcasting centre was established at Waikato Hospital Wairoa building, linking to five hubs in DHB facilities around the district. Each hub had a nurse educator acting as a facilitator to provide onsite guidance and to interactive group activities. Presentations and discussions were viewed and engaged with in real-time by all participating RNs. udConclusion udThe data gathered encompasses the responses from the participating RNs to the mode of delivery, the content of the workshop, and the connection with the wider nursing community in their areas. The paper presented will also show, the advantages of engaging staff from a variety of clinical settings, and from a facilitating perspective, how future planning of similar educational sessions could be moderated after this experience.
